Lead with Presence: The Leadership Communication Masterclass guides you to master the art of leadership through communication. You begin by understanding your communication baseline and learning to design messages with clear intent—to inspire, inform, or persuade. As you progress, you develop executive presence through body language, vocal tone, and purposeful silence, ensuring you project confidence and credibility in every interaction. You’ll refine how you open and conclude powerfully, ask insightful questions, and communicate with diplomacy and tact. Through storytelling and impactful presentation skills, you’ll learn to turn ideas into influence and data into memorable narratives.
